I got this Pony Make Up lipstick in Saturday Morning and it's such a perfect shade for upcoming spring and summer. It has a flattering coral shade with a glossy finish; which makes this lipstick very comfy on the lip. Altho they don't have great staying power. You definitely need to reapply after eating.


This book "The Things You Can See Only When You Slow Down" by Haemin Sunim is definitely a favourite this month! It's such an easy read but it's something that you need to digest, you know? Each chapter contains a short essays and beautiful illustration then it continues with short paragraphs (kinda like a poem?) that forces you to think about what the essay has explained. 
It is an inspiring book to well, slow down and be more mindful in living your life. Reading it makes me feel peaceful, mindful, and grateful that I am currently alive. For a full effect, definitely read one chapter at a time and really process it over before moving on to the next chapter.


Last one but surely not the least is The Umbrella Academy series. It's about kids who were born all at the same day and then turns out to have superpowers. All seven of them were adopted by an eccentric billionaire that trains them to be superheroes. I watched the first episode and wasn't really impressed but then about a week later I came back and try to stick through the first episode and was intrigued. Now that I'm done watching Season 1, I am officially hooked. 
While the first few episodes feel slow, the last four episodes were so good I can't stop watching them. The soundtrack is gold, in my opinion. So perfect for this quirky and grim show. Also I need to mention the acting of Aidan Gallagher for portraying a 58 year old man was just brilliant.
If you like Arrow or Gotham or The Punisher, definitely try watching this!
